Surfacing is dedicated to left-field songwriters and composers, and highlights local and international artists exploring new and interesting musical territories. 

The show is hosted by musician, curator and arts worker Luke M de Zilva.

Tonight's theme is inspired by by a Wikipedia rabbit-hole I went down, which was inspired by the return of springtime birdsong in my garden. I read that the difference between a bird call and a bird song is that "song is usually delivered from prominent perches, although some species may sing when flying". The part "from prominent perches" felt unexpectedly poetic for a factual Wiki article and it was stuck in my head for the rest of the day – so that’s the theme. Music that sings out across the distance, carries with the wind, music that feels prominent or important in their melodrama, and songs broadly about spring.
